.TH DRAW-POINTER 2 .SH NAME Pointer \- state of a pointer device such as a mouse .SH SYNOPSIS .EX include "draw.m"; draw := load Draw Draw->PATH; Pointer: adt { buttons: int; xy: Point; }; .EE .SH DESCRIPTION .TP 10 .B buttons Each button on the device corresponds to a bit in .BR buttons ; zero bits indicate released (or non-existent), and one bits indicate pressed. The bits, from least to most significant positions, represent the buttons from left to right. .TP .B xy The pointer's screen coordinates. .PP .IR Mux (1) uses the .B cptr member of the .B Draw->Context adt to pass pointer events through to applications. .SH SEE ALSO .IR devpointer (2), .B mouse in .IR tk (2)
